1. SEO Plugin

SEO plugin is coded to compliance with search engine rules. Not all wordpress themes has inbuilt seo functionality, hence the need for wordpress seo plugin. By installing it you can change theme easily.

a. All In One SEO Plugin

There are many SEO plugins available. At first, I met a finely all in one SEO plugin that fulfills on-page SEO.

Once it has been installed, set up the custom title and description of homepage, page and article would be easy. Otherwise, the plugin will take care of it.

At the same time, the plugin also supports social media presence. You have to set up the title and description for social media sharing purpose. Then your post will be appropriately presented in social media(Only support twitter and facebook).

Some of the features you might like are sitemap generator, edit robot.txt, optimize for social media such as facebook, twitter, and more. The plugin also offers Pro Version. I used to use the pro version. I think the free version is a good choice.

b. Yoast SEO Plugin

Yoast SEO is a real hit nowadays. Many bloggers migrate to it from All In One SEO Plugin.

Just like All In One SEO Plugin, it works out-of-the-box. It also supports social media optimization which is available when OpenGraph is enabled, so does twitter. Besides, there is premium version.

Premium version of yoast seo will take your blog to the next level. You can focus on more than one keyword, preview social media sharing, redirect page, suite video seo and more.

To use the premium version you have to pay yearly.

3. Caching Plugin

In the third list, we have caching plugin. It can make a static version of your site. Theoretically, the site will load fast when accessed via a browser as it is static in HTML format that is stored it in RAM or Disk of your server.

The list below you may consider before install any caching plugin :

a. W3 total cache. It has a lot of features. You can not set it up quickly if you do not know what you are doing. Leave the default option is what I can suggest you. If you can afford a CDN, such as KeyCDN, Amazon CloudFront, etc, W3 total cache will work better.

If you can buy the premium version and your hosting provide a Memcached server as well, so W3 total cache is a great choice. The premium version also has a fragment caching option which works amazingly when done right.

One of hosting provider which has fragment caching is studiopress. But it had been shut down.

The plugin works great too when configured with CDN service such as KeyCDN, Amazon CloudFront, etc.

b. Wp-rocket. I never use it. But you can try and feel the difference. When you are not happy, you can ask for a refund. So it is time for you to use the power of premium caching. Many features included in the plugin that promise to speed up any wordpress blog.

c. Wp-super cache. It is a straightforward and powerful caching plugin. It works well with CDN. If you are a beginner, so it is for you.

d. Wp-fastest cache. Another easiest caching plugin to set up that has a Pro version. You can try the free version, then upgrade to Pro version. It is the plugin that has a high performance I have tested.

e. Comet cache. It works well with any CDN such as MaxCDN, CloudFront, KeyCDN, and more. One of the features you will love is, it can cache user login that is useful for membership and e-commerce site or any other sites alike.

f. Cache enabler. Documentation of cache enabler will help the blogger to set up this cache plugin properly. As soon as it is set up, your visitor will be served from static HTML of your site. Keep in mind that Cache enabler is only working well with KeyCDN as the creator.

g. Hyper cache. Install it and leave the configuration by default, then your cache is working well. If you are running a forum using bbPress, it could help you to cache the site.

h. Simple cache. Like its name simple, the default configuration is good enough for you to cache your entire site. Page load time is improving too.

i. Cachify. It is another free caching plugin you would like to love. More than 20,000 active install is one of the proof. Try it and see if you can feel the difference.

8. Backup Plugin

It is a must to backup your blog. Your hard work could be lost for some reason such as hackers crack your hosting, hosting failure, bad code on theme or plugins and more.

a. UpdraftPlus. It has free and premium version. Setup backup schedule and save them to Dropbox, Google Drive, Rackspace Cloud and more. Upgrade to premium version if you need to unlock the premium functionality.

b. VaultPress. You not only backup your site, but get a daily security scan as well by using this plugin which is included in the JetPack Plugin. To use it, a paid subcription is needed then activate the module. Backup site will be saved at automatic server the company behind the wordpress platform.

c. BackupBuddy. IThemes is the creater of this plugin. By using it, you can backup your site at dropbox, Googledrive, s3 amazon and more. Do you want to download them to your computer? No problem. Login and download your backup site.

d. Duplicator. It is free and has no premium version. You can not store the backup to cloud storage but you can donwnload them to your pc.

e. BackWPup. On budget blogger can use it as a solution to backup the site. The free version is good enough. You can use the premium version and using the most power of it.

f. BlogVault. As soon as you pay monthly or yearly subscription, you can backup your site. Take not much time to setup the plugin which can handle huge site.

9. Security Plugin

If you are running your wordpress blog on managed wordpress hosting such as wpengine, kinsta, and many others, you will not need security plugin. Their security system will always monitor the condition of your blog and fix it up as quickly as possible when there is something wrong with your site.

I have been with wpengine. They will send you a message if there is unsecured code on your themes or plugins, then fix it.

a. Sucuri Security Plugin. It might be the best security guard when it comes to wordpress site. That is why the giant godaddy acquire it. It has free and premium version. DDoS protection, malware scanning, and more are some of the features they offer.

b. Wordfence Security. More than 1 milloin active install for free version. It could not be wrong that it is one of the most trusted wordpress security plugin. You have to purchase yearly plan to unlock the premium version such as ip blocking, login security, and more.

c. iThemes Wordpress Security. It has free and premium version. The free version comes with Brute Forece protection, hide login page, and more. The Premium version offers 30 different options to secure the site.

d. BulletProof Security. It claims can handle more than 100K variety of attacts. It has free and premium version. I think this plugin not for beginner which will find it difficult to setup.

e. MalCare. It claims has better solution in some terms of securing your wordpress site than Sucuri. The others solution are One-Click Malware Clean, Daily Automatic Scan, Deep Malware Scan, and more.
